Output 68b4346de2a1e28004ce9402947aa23a627428c9cdbe922359568f9889f2e9a6:0

value
3010000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 242c4d275a7facede45a86ed31504cbf672ff880 OP_EQUAL
address
34zHKZeFhXzYwGpxHX2LoKLaNqRiqD67p7
transaction
68b4346de2a1e28004ce9402947aa23a627428c9cdbe922359568f9889f2e9a6
spent
true